The Aca-Incident: A Turning Point
One of the most memorable moments in the trailer is the infamous "aca-incident." This scene shows the Bellas performing for a very important audience when suddenly, things go horribly wrong. This public embarrassment threatens to derail their entire career and sets them on a path to redemption.
World Championship Dreams: Taking on the World
After the "aca-incident," the Bellas are determined to prove themselves on the world stage. The trailer gives us glimpses of their training, rehearsals, and performances as they prepare to compete in the World A Cappella Championships. This international competition raises the stakes and adds a new layer of excitement to the story.

Where Are They Now? Catching Up with the Cast
It's been several years since "Pitch Perfect 2" hit theaters, so let's take a look at what the cast has been up to since then.
Anna Kendrick (Beca Mitchell)
Since playing Beca, Anna Kendrick has continued to shine in Hollywood. She's starred in a variety of films, from comedies like "Mike and Dave Need Wedding Dates" to dramas like "A Simple Favor." She's also released a memoir, "Scrappy Little Nobody," which offers a hilarious and insightful look into her life.
Rebel Wilson (Fat Amy)
Rebel Wilson has become a comedy superstar since her role as Fat Amy. She's starred in films like "How to Be Single" and "Isn't It Romantic," and she's also created and starred in her own TV show, "Super Fun Night." Rebel is known for her unapologetic humor and her body positivity, making her a role model for many.
Brittany Snow (Chloe Beale)
Brittany Snow has continued to act in both film and television. She's starred in movies like "Someone Great" and "Hangman," and she's also appeared on TV shows like "Crazy Ex-Girlfriend" and "Almost Family." Brittany is also an advocate for mental health awareness, using her platform to speak out about her own experiences.
Hailee Steinfeld (Emily Junk)
Hailee Steinfeld has had a successful career as both an actress and a singer. She's starred in films like "The Edge of Seventeen" and "Bumblebee," and she's also released several hit songs, including "Starving" and "Let Me Go." Hailee is a triple threat, proving that she can do it all.
